Cancer Gene Therapy



Researchers from University College, Cork Cancer Research Center discuss findings in cancer gene therapy



June 17th, 2008

New investigation results, 'Electrochemotherapy: an emerging cancer treatment,' are detailed in a study published in International Journal of Hyperthermia. "The aim of this review article is to provide a concise overview of the pre-clinical development of electrochemotherapy (ECT), its present utility in clinical practice and to examine its potential application to therapeutic modalities in the future. Results from the ESOPE trial demonstrate an 85% objective response rate (ORR) in solid cutaneous and subcutaneous tumours of varying histologies, that would previously have been recalcitrant to conventional therapies," investigators in Ireland report.
